BPC-157 + TB-500 is a research peptide blend combining two well-known compounds frequently studied in regenerative and recovery research models.
BPC-157 (Body Protection Compound-157) is a synthetic peptide derived from a protective gastric protein fragment that has been explored in laboratory environments for its potential involvement in tissue repair signaling and angiogenesis pathways.
TB-500 (Thymosin Beta-4 fragment) is a synthetic peptide fragment studied for its potential role in cellular migration, wound healing mechanisms, and recovery signaling in experimental models.
This dual-peptide blend allows researchers to explore the interaction of these two compounds within controlled laboratory studies.
